Digital Games Design & Development UAL Level 3 Extended Diploma at South Downs Campus

This work will help you get to grips with some of the key concepts involved in this course and the media industry. Building these foundations now will put you in good stead when you begin your course in September.

a ps4 controller, headphones, laptop and iphone on a desk

Capture, in collage form (either digital or physical), your favourite video games and systems/consoles to play them on.

Piskel is a free online editor for animated sprites and pixel art. You can create animations in your browser, rework existing example sprites and create your own new sprites. Experiment with this to see if you can create five new characters for a fictional 2D game called ‘The Battle’.

Write 250 words to explain your characters and your design choices.
